To own AXT here, you need to believe its position as an Indium Phosphide wafer supplier into AI-driven data centers can eventually support a move from persistent losses to sustainable profitability, despite an already stretched valuation and very large recent share price gains. In the near term, the big swing factors are February’s Q4 2025 results, any updates on AI optics demand, and how the company plans to deploy the roughly US$87,000,000 raised in the December follow-on offering, especially after a year of dilution and insider selling. The board’s decision to classify Leonard LeBlanc as independent and make him Audit Committee Chair should help on governance optics, but it is unlikely to change those operational and valuation catalysts in a material way on its own.
